“Working within the System”

In "Working within the System," Cypher takes a bold step to protect the toxic waste dump by infiltrating the human city’s computer system, replacing its master processor with a friendly, sentient AI. Written and illustrated entirely by E. T. Bryan, this 1995 issue explores the consequences of that choice through a story grounded in tension and unintended consequences. The cover, also by E. T. Bryan, captures the moment of transition with sharp, deliberate lines.

Full plot ⚠ may contain spoilers

▸ Reveal full plot — may contain spoilers

Humans attack the toxic waste dump again. Cypher tries to prevent future attacks by replacing the master processor for the human city computer system with a friendly sentient A. I.
